Jose James - Black Magic DC! :: Thur 8/5

Back in September of '09, we had a magical evening with a vocal monster, the likes of whom it is hard to compare to another artist. Jose James. He is equally comfortable on a stage singing classic jazz ballads with a pianist tinkling a 9ft. grand piano, and leading the soulful electronic production from today's electronic musical visionaries (Flying Lotus, Taylor McFerrin). On one hand you close your eyes and you think Andy Bey, Joe Williams...the great jazz male jazz voices. Then you open your eyes and you don't know what to think. Does this guys have a Yankees cap on with jeans and sneakers? Sho nuff he does. And why not?

At the time he had just fled the streets (and closed club doors) of NYC for the open arms of Gilles Peterson's Brownswood label(see The Dreamer)...and thank God for that. Since then Europe has embraced James as the wonderful artist that he is. The States...well we tend to take a little longer to recognize true talent sometimes. Just a couple days prior to our show, Jose wowed audiences as the surprise of the Charlie Parker Jazz Fest in NY.

Well he's back now. With a fresh new album Black Magic and For All We Know, a wonderful collection of duet recordings with he and Jef Neve out on the Impulse label.

Young, fresh and maybe our favorite voice on the planet. Check it out for yourself. Then realize...THIS GETS EVEN BETTER LIVE!! See you at the show.

"The strongest performances of the day ... belonged to the baritone singer José James. Mr. James, in his mid-20s, has made only one record so far, “The Dreamer,” full of smart, trancelike, mysterious funk. But on Saturday he showed how supremely able he is at a more traditional kind of jazz singing." - NY Times

Quadron hails from Denmark and has recently been signed to Plug Research (Bilal, Ammon Contact, Flying Lotus, Carlos Nino). The duo is bringing a fresh new feel and sound to the soul/R&B genre.
